The Vivo Y04 features a sleek design with a height of 167.3 mm, a width of 77 mm, and a thickness of 8.2 mm, making it easy to handle. It weighs 199 g and has a compact volume of 105.63 cm³. The device is water resistant with an IP64 rating, offering basic protection against water splashes. While it does not have a rugged build or folding capabilities, its overall design is practical and suitable for everyday use.

The Vivo Y04 features a 6.74″ LCD, IPS display with a resolution of 720 x 1600 px, providing clear visuals with a pixel density of 260 ppi. The display supports a 90Hz refresh rate for smooth scrolling and interaction. Although it lacks advanced features like Gorilla Glass or HDR support, it offers reliable touch functionality for everyday tasks.

The Vivo Y04 is powered by the Unisoc T612 chipset, paired with 4GB of RAM and 128GB of internal storage, providing solid performance for everyday tasks. The phone supports LTE connectivity and features a Mali G57 MP1 GPU, ideal for light gaming and multimedia. With a total of 8 CPU threads, a clock speed of 2 x 1.8 GHz and 6 x 1.8 GHz, and the use of big.LITTLE technology, the device offers efficient multitasking. Additionally, it supports 64-bit architecture and has integrated graphics with OpenCL 2 support, ensuring smooth operation across various apps and services.

The Vivo Y04 is equipped with a 13 MP main camera that features a wide aperture of f/2.2, allowing for decent photo quality in various lighting conditions. It also supports phase-detection autofocus for clearer pictures, while its 5 MP front camera is designed for selfies. The camera system includes a manual exposure feature, HDR mode for improved image details, and the ability to record slow-motion videos. Additional camera features include burst mode, manual ISO, and the option to create panoramas in-camera, providing a versatile photography experience.

The Vivo Y04 is equipped with a powerful 5500 mAh battery that provides long-lasting performance. It supports fast charging at 15W, ensuring quicker power-ups, and comes with a charger included. While it doesn't offer wireless charging or a removable battery, it does feature a battery level indicator to keep track of power status, and the rechargeable battery ensures long-term usability.
